> "Per Ed, all inbound connections should be cleaned up when an entity is 
> deleted: 
> For example, if you have entity rock and entity paper who both like entity 
> scissors, both likes connections to scissors should be deleted if scissors is 
> deleted. 
> It would be great if there was an option to delete all inbound connections 
> when an entity is deleted (the same flag should also be possible on deletes 
> by queries)."
